Chemical Science | 2014

Generation of gold carbenes in water: efficient intermolecular trapping of the α-oxo gold carbenoids by indoles and anilines

Long Li; Chao Shu; Bo Zhou; Yong-Fei Yu; Xin-Yu Xiao; Long-Wu Ye

The efficient intermolecular reaction of gold carbene intermediates, generated via gold-catalyzed alkyne oxidation, with indoles and anilines has been realized in aqueous media. Importantly, it was revealed for the first time that water could dramatically suppress the undesired over-oxidation, providing a general and practical solution to the problem of over-oxidation in gold-catalyzed intermolecular alkyne oxidation with external nucleophiles. This strategy was successfully applied to the formal synthesis of the Pfizers chiral endothelin antagonist UK-350,926.


Journal of Organic Chemistry | 2014

Gold-Catalyzed Tandem Cycloisomerization/Functionalization of in Situ Generated α-Oxo Gold Carbenes in Water

Cang-Hai Shen; Long Li; Wei Zhang; Shuang Liu; Chao Shu; Yun-Er Xie; Yong-Fei Yu; Long-Wu Ye

A gold-catalyzed tandem cycloisomerization/functionalization of in situ generated α-oxo gold carbenes in water has been developed, which provides ready access to highly functionalized indole derivatives from o-alkynyl anilines and ynamides. Importantly, gold serves dual catalytic roles to mediate both the cycloisomerization of o-alkynyl anilines and the intermolecular oxidation of ynamides at the same time, thus providing a new type of concurrent tandem catalysis. The use of readily available starting materials, a simple procedure, and mild reaction conditions are other notable features of this method.


Chemistry-an Asian Journal | 2015

Practical, Modular, and General Synthesis of 3-Coumaranones through Gold-Catalyzed Intermolecular Alkyne Oxidation Strategy

Chao Shu; Rongfu Liu; Shuang Liu; Jian-Qiao Li; Yong-Fei Yu; Qiao He; Xin Lu; Long-Wu Ye

A gold-catalyzed intermolecular alkyne oxidation for the preparation of 3-coumaranones has been developed. Using 8-isopropylquinoline N-oxides as oxidants, the reactions of o-ethynylanisoles afford versatile 3-coumaranones in moderate to good isolated yields. The synthetic utility of this chemistry is also indicated by the synthesis of the natural product sulfuretin.
